Content creator and streamer MadeInGhana has successfully concluded his highly engaging three-day live Twitch stream, which drew massive attention online and featured appearances from some of Ghana’s biggest entertainment names.
Among the notable guests were Ama Burland, Efia Odo, and the African Dancehall King, Shatta Wale, who each brought their unique energy and fanbases to the virtual experience.

One of the standout moments came during Shatta Wale’s appearance, when MadeInGhana surprised fans by calling his fellow Ghanaian-Canadian streamer Ok.Elvis to join the stream. The moment went viral as Elvis, visibly excited, shared the screen with Shatta Wale, expressing pure admiration and joy. The spontaneous exchange added a fun and unforgettable spark to the already buzzing event.

Other familiar faces like Holics and Benson the Actor also joined in, contributing to what many fans have described as one of the most entertaining and community-driven livestreams in recent Ghanaian Twitch history.
The successful three-day stream not only showcased MadeInGhana’s growing influence in the digital entertainment space but also highlighted the rise of Ghanaian creators who continue to make waves in the global streaming culture.

Sean Diddy Combs, the founder of Bad Boy Records and one of hip-hop’s most influential figures, has had his expected release date from federal prison pushed back. According to the Federal Bureau of Prisons inmate database, Diddy’s new release date is listed as 4 June 2028, a slight change from the previously reported May 2028 timeline.
